Such proposed assessment, a copy of which is attached hereto and made a part hereof, is hereby accepted and shall constitute the special assessment against the lands named therein, and each tract of land therein included is hereby found to be benefited by the proposed improvement in the amount of the assessment levied against it. 2. Such a�Osessment shall be payable in equal annual installments extending over a period of years, the first of the installments to be payable on or before the first Monday in January 1977 and shall bear interest at the rate of 8% per annum from the date of the adoption of this assessment resolution. To the first installment shall be added interest on the entire assessment from the date of this resolution until December 31, 1976. To each subsequent installment when due shall be added interest for one year -on all unpaid installments. 3. The owner of.any property so assessed may, at any time prior to certification of the assessment to the County Finance Director pay the whole of the assessment on such property with interest accrued to the date of payment to the City Finance Director, except that no interest shall be charged if the entire assessment is paid within 30 days from the adoption of this resolution; and he may, at any time thereafter, pay to the County Finance Director the entire amount of the assessment regaining unpaid with interest accrued to December 31 of the year in which such payment is made. 4. The Clerk shall forthwith transmit a certified duplicate of this assessment to the County Finance Director to be extended on the proper tax lists of the County and such assessments shall be collected and paid over in the same manner as other municipal taxes. 5. The total cost of the improvement assessed by this resolution is $ 805,753.70. The total cost of City participation for water main oversizing is $29,020.69 and is to be financed from the utility trunk fund.
